Georgia - Export of Carboxylic Acids (Alcohol Function Only)

Since 2014, Georgia Export of Carboxylic Acids (Alcohol Function Only) was down by 16.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 72 among other countries in Export of Carboxylic Acids (Alcohol Function Only) at $561.33. Georgia is overtaken by Mauritius, which was number 71 with $659.63 and is followed by Namibia with $212.48. China ranked the highest with $289,882,254.23 in 2019, that is an increase of 2.4% compared to 2018. Italy, Japan and Brazil resp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Kuwait recorded the best 5 years average growth at +196% per year, while Argentina recorded the worst performance at -64.5% per year.
